What is 5-Iodoisatin?

5-Iodoisatin is an organic compound belonging to the isatin family, characterized by an iodine atom substituted at the fifth position of the indole ring system. Its molecular formula is C8H4INO2, and it typically presents as an orange to dark red solid. The melting point is generally reported to be in the range of 276-280 °C. Its structure, combining the reactive isatin core with a halogen substituent, makes it a prime candidate for further chemical transformations. The presence of the iodine atom is particularly significant, as it can readily participate in various cross-coupling reactions, a cornerstone of modern organic synthesis, thereby increasing the complexity and diversity of achievable molecular structures.

Key Applications in Pharmaceutical Synthesis

The primary utility of 5-Iodoisatin lies in its role as an intermediate in the synthesis of pharmaceutical compounds. Researchers frequently employ it in condensation reactions to create more complex molecules. For instance, reaction with phenol can yield 5-iodophenolisatin, and reaction with malonic acid can lead to 6-iodo-2-quinolone-4-carboxylic acid. These derivatives, and many others synthesized from 5-Iodoisatin, have shown promise in various therapeutic areas, including oncology, by acting as enzyme inhibitors or possessing cytotoxic properties.
